Output 40d74abdefb6008fc637cfce3b734ae084632971ccefaecfef98f9f04e8798c6:0

value
23875280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91b6f11bd09139b02fe03157318326ff53d20352 OP_EQUALVERIFY OP_CHECKSIG
address
1EHU8qXUTaYv5Q1iUyhpEgwJYNF7iXBwQC
transaction
40d74abdefb6008fc637cfce3b734ae084632971ccefaecfef98f9f04e8798c6
confirmations
633665
spent
true